Table 2.

Diameter of bacterial inhibition zone (clear zone) in mm

Sample name Untreated silver NP (A) Untreated agar/silver NP (B) Treated (A) with argon plasma for 180 min Treated (B) with argon plasma for 180 min Treated (A) with oxygen plasma for 150 min Treated (B) with oxygen plasma for 150 min Treated (B) with mercury lamp at for 40 min Treated (A) with mercury lamp for 15 min Treated (B) with mercury lamp for 15 min
No. Bacteria name
1 Bacillus cereus 8 8 10 9 8 8 8 8 8
2 Bacillus subtilis 9 10 9 9 8 8 8 8 8
3 E. coli 11 14 12 13 11 11 10 11 11
4 Klebsiella pneumoniae 15 10 10 10 10 10 10 12 10
5 Micrococcus roseus 16 11 10 10 11 10 10 11 10
6 Proteus vulgaris 11 8 9 15 9 9 8 8 8
7 Pseudomonas aeruginosa 12 11 14 12 16 14 12 14 12
8 Serratia marcescens 9 10 9 9 9 9 9 10 9
9 Staphylococcus aureus 17 15 12 11 12 12 11 12 10
10 Streptococcus sp. 15 18 13 13 17 14 13 14 12
